Constant fuel but no spark

1998 DODGE TRUCK
106,194 MILES • 5.9L • V8 • 4WD • AUTOMATIC

My truck has constant fuel with the key on but no spark. I have changed crank sensor, cam sensor, cap and rotor, coil. Checked all grounds and fuses, still nothing. Has no power to the coil. Please help. thanks in advance.
